<paragraph id="8BB800070A59BD3B99FCFECDFB77798E" blockId="19.[151,1436,151,507]" pageId="19" pageNumber="520">Main tube in front of stem and branches, divided into short (340–386 µm) internodes by straight nodes. Accessory tubes parallel, not jointed, without hydrothecae and nematothecae. Internodes without internal septa, with one apophysis located in the lower half of internode, directed alternately left and right. Apophyses with two nematothecae: one frontal basally, the other distal, slightly above apophysis, somewhat lateral.</paragraph>

||
</taxonomicName>
|
||
was accepted as valid by Bouillon

The discovery of five aglaopheniid species off the east coast of Newfoundland, two of them not recorded previously in the western North Atlantic, is noteworthy. Aglaopheniids are predominantly a warm-water group of hydroids (Calder 1997a), and their diversity is low in cold Atlantic waters (Fraser 1944). Only eight species are known previously in the region from 40ºN (New York Bight) northwards to the Arctic Ocean in northeastern North
